From a bird’s eye view, what the J-tech offers is support, documentation, fast set up (plug-and-play), machine specific (for OEM) mounting solutions, and safety peripherals (ie glasses, lock, etc…) all bundled.

I think it’s like most things, if you have the time and energy; resources and tools; and the know-how, you can create comparable setups to what other companies put together. Modifed Creality Ender 3 vs Prusa mk3s with its track record/support/out of the box features is sort of a parallel.

Yes, on raster art, that is where this JTech laser really shines! Sub $200 Chinese laser took 5 hours to do raster art on a cutting board. JTech 7W laser on SO3 XXL maxed out for speed made it in 18 minutes. That’s a price I can pass on to the client, but not 5 hours.

I know of some people that have had some luck with those big Chinese lasers. I’m in Alaska, it’s in the USA, but most of the time when it come to shipping and service our shop is in the dark side of the moon. So quality American made products are a must. Hence why we chose Carbide 3D and JTech.

With the 20 Watt output rated Chinese module that I have, which is actually about 12 to 15 Watt of real output power, and not 20 Watt as they stated, compared to my 60 Watt CO2. It cuts 5mm of perch plywood in just 2 passes with power set at 90%.
